Across TCGA patient cohorts, FAHD1 mutation is significantly associated with the total protein of many other genes, with 14 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ible FAHD1-associated genes across cancer lineages are EGFR_pY1068, FoxM1, and Ku80. Each is linked with FAHD1 in more than 1 cancer types. Because this analysis shows association rather than direction, both FAHD1-to-partner and partner-to-FAHD1 results are reported.
